Really I've been really busy rebuilding my vette . In my 75 I have GM 350 Goodwrench 4 bolt engine I read that I can use cylinder heads from corvette 96 to get a better performance is that true if not guys what do you recommend to get the most from this engine

Does your crate motor have intake manifold bolts that are vertical or do they go in perpendicular to the head? I think when the small blocks went to TPI, the bolts went to vertical so you'd need to check the '96 heads.

Most of those 90's Corvettes came with the aluminum heads, which should be just like Gen 0 (old) small blocks, I know the LT1s were reverse flow, but that shouldn't affect the heads. I say should because you haven't listed casting numbers or got pics, which should help.
